Of course, although none of us like to think about dying, we still
need to make adequate provision for family and friends who will
survive us.
The earlier you start to plan, the greater your chance of maximising
the amount that goes to your beneficiaries.
The thought that much of the wealth you have worked hard to build
up over your working life will end up in the Government's coffers
is not a pleasant one!
It is important when planning to transfer your estate that you
also make adequate provision for yourself and your spouse in your
later years.
This calls for considerable skill and foresight - and a detailed
knowledge of the tax regime.
